    Three-vehicle crash sends two to the hospital in Suffolk

    SUFFOLK, Va. (WAVY) — A three-vehicle crash in Suffolk sent two to the hospital on Monday afternoon.

    The city of Suffolk Department of Fire & Rescue and Suffolk Police Department responded to the 400 block of Godwin Boulevard for a three-vehicle crash involving an entrapment.

    Two people were extricated around 11:45 a.m. and transported to an area hospital. Two others refused to be transported. All injuries were non life-threatening.
